Fig. 1. XMeis3 and RA cooperatively regulate HoxD1 expression. Two-cell albino embryos were injected unilaterally into the animal hemisphere of one blastomere. All embryos are injected on the right side, viewed dorsally, and are oriented anterior (top), posterior (bottom). (A) Control (uninjected). (B) 0.8 ng XMeis3 RNA, HoxD1 expression is increased in 67% of the embryos (n = 30/45). (C) 7.5 ng of XMeis3 MO; 50 pg h-gal RNA, HoxD1 expression is reduced in 52% of the embryos (n = 11/21). (D) 0.1 AM RA (uninjected), HoxD1 expression is anteriorly expanded in 98% of the embryos (n = 61/62). (E) 0.8 ng XMeis3 RNA; 0.1 AM RA, HoxD1 expression is highly increased in 71% of the embryos (n = 27/38). (F) 7.5 ng XMeis3 MO; 0.1 AM RA, HoxD1 expression is reduced in 66% of the embryos (n = 21/32). (G) 0.8 ng XCYP26 RNA; 50 pg h-gal RNA, HoxD1 expression is reduced in 70% of the embryos (n = 16/23). (H) 0.8 ng XCYP26 RNA; 0.8 ng XMeis3 RNA; 50 pg h-gal RNA, HoxD1 expression is reduced in 90% of the embryos (n = 18/20). Image published in: Dibner C et al. (2004) Copyright © 2004.
